Privacy notice
Plain language. Last updated 15 September 2026.
This notice explains what personal data Harbourline Partners Pte. Ltd. (“we”) collects, why, and what you can do about it. We are a Singapore company. Some of the people we deal with are in the Philippines, so we follow both the Singapore Personal Data Protection Act 2012 (PDPA) and the Philippine Data Privacy Act of 2012 (Republic Act No. 10173) where it applies.
The contact form
If you use the form on our contact page we receive your name, company, email address and message. The form sends that information by email to alberto@harbourlinepartners.com. We use it to reply to you and for nothing else. We keep the message for as long as the conversation is live and for a reasonable period afterwards, then delete it. The form has a hidden field that catches automated submissions; a real person will never see or fill it.
The form is processed by a serverless function hosted by Vercel and, when configured, delivered through an email service provider. Those providers process the data on our instructions.
Business outreach
Part of our work is contacting the owners and senior staff of businesses in the Philippine property sector on behalf of a client. When we do that:
- we write only to business contact details, never to personal accounts;
- we use information from public sources such as company registries, company websites, listing platforms and professional profiles, and we keep a note of where each fact came from;
- every message says who we are and gives you a way to opt out;
- we do not share what we learn about your business with anyone other than the client, and only after a non-disclosure agreement is in place;
- we keep a suppression list and honour it.

Your rights
Under both the PDPA and RA 10173 you can ask what personal data we hold about you, ask us to correct it, ask us to stop using it, or ask us to delete it. You can also object to being contacted. To do any of that, email alberto@harbourlinepartners.com and we will act on it within a reasonable time and confirm when it is done. If you are in the Philippines and are not satisfied with our response you may complain to the National Privacy Commission; if you are in Singapore, to the Personal Data Protection Commission.
